S32050 Stainless Steel vs. S21800 Stainless Steel

Both S32050 stainless steel and S21800 stainless steel are iron alloys. Both are furnished in the annealed condition. They have 74% of their average alloy composition in common. There are 29 material properties with values for both materials. Properties with values for just one material (6, in this case) are not shown.

For each property being compared, the top bar is S32050 stainless steel and the bottom bar is S21800 stainless steel.
